Approval to extend and grant new ice cream / refreshment concession licences

Purpose

Approval is requested to extend concession licences for 12 months in line with signed agreements and within overall licence periods.

For concession licences that are due to expire on 31st March 2024 and for new sites that have been identified, approval is requested to tender the opportunities and award new licences to the successful bidders. The licence period is 12 months with options to extend for a further 12 months on up to three occasions, subject to performance.

The overall value of the income received through this process (including extensions) has the potential to be over £500k overall.

Decision

The Director of Communities, Housing and Environment has approved the decision to

-  extend the concessions licences detailed in Appendix A for a further 12 months. The licences will commence on 1st April 2024 and end on 31st March 2025. The total value of the extensions is £278,925.

-  procure and award licences to those pitches as identified in confidential Appendix A. The licences will commence on 1st April 2024 and end on 31st March 2025 with options to extend (3 x 12 months). It is estimated that the total income received from the new licences could be up to £247k.

-  approve the evaluation methodology in line with Contracts Procedure Rule 3.1.9.
